How long does it take pappardelle pasta to cook?
Fresh pappardelle only takes 3 to 4 minutes to cook, so make sure the sauce is ready, as cooked pasta is best eaten immediately. Bring a large pot of water to a boil. Once boiling, add plenty of salt. Add the pasta and cook for 3-4 minutes or until al dente.
How do you know when pappardelle is done?
For pasta that is al dente, it should have that light colored thin ring inside. If you want the pasta to be cooked a little more than al dente, look for a thicker ring. For pasta that is cooked all the way through, there should be no ring at all.

What happens if you put pasta in water before it boils?
Boiling water description or science: Pasta is added to water before it begins to boil. The pasta will begin to break down in the warm water as soon as the starch dissolves. It takes the intense heat of boiling water to “set” the outside of the pasta. This prevents the pasta from sticking together.

Should you put oil in pasta water?
Contrary to popular myth, adding oil to oil to water does not stop pasta from sticking together. It makes the pasta slippery. Instead, add salt to the pasta water when it comes to a boil and before adding the pasta.
Should you rinse pasta with cold water after cooking?
Pasta should never be rinsed for a warm dish. The starch in the water is what helps the sauce adhere to the pasta. Rinsing pasta is only necessary when using it in a cold dish, such as a pasta salad, or when it will not be used immediately.

What is pappardelle pasta used for?
Pappardelle is a long, flat, wide ribbon of (traditionally) egg pasta that comes from Tuscany, a region known for its rich, intense, and generally meaty sauces. The large surface area and coarse texture of the pasta make pappardelle the perfect accompaniment to more robust sauces and ragas.

How thick should pappardelle pasta be?
Cut horizontally into three equal pieces. Run each piece through the machine and adjust to the next narrow setting until there are strips 1/16 inch thick and 14 to 16 inches long. Return machine to original setting for each piece. Place strips in a single layer on a sheet of parchment paper.

Is expensive dry pasta worth it?
In our opinion, expensive pasta is worth a few dollars more. These brands require low temperatures, a slow drying process, and a bronze die, the key to quality macaroni. Bon Appetit claims that this process relaxes the structure of the pasta and leaves tiny breathable holes in the noodles.
How much dry pasta is 2 cups cooked?
To obtain 2 cups of cooked pasta, you will need about 1 cup (or exactly 0.9 cups) of dried pasta. Typically, the ratio of dry to cooked pasta is about 1:1.5 to 1:2. Dry pasta tends to expand during boiling/cooking and can easily double in weight.
